The IS Content Server is open access according to the steam powered website.

They are an official mirror on the www.steampowered.com list. Some servers are specified to be a closed user group but that does not include Internet Solutions.

I have noticed it still uses my international connected between like 15kb and worst 40kb a second, but then like 150kb - 400kkb via local only account.

If you disconnect ur international connection while downloading it carries on with local only however as of late for some reason it stops after about a minute or so and gets going again, but sometimes it doesnt. Maybe it needs the international to recheck sources or something.

I just know the majority goes through the local connection.
